SCOTT v. KEMPER INS. CO.

No. 62181.

377 So.2d 66 (1979)

Doris Ann SCOTT, Individually and as Tutrix of the Minor Child, Lionel Bell v. KEMPER INSURANCE COMPANY and Christian Brotherhood of Homes of Marrero, Inc.

Supreme Court of Louisiana.

Rehearing Denied December 13, 1979.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

E. Howard McCaleb, III, New Orleans, for intervenor-applicant.

Vincent Paciera, Jr., Heisler, Wysocki & DeLaup, New Orleans, for plaintiffs-respondents.

Michael E. Wanek, Hammett, Leake & Hammett, New Orleans, for respondents.


CALOGERO, Justice.*

Relator is an attorney who entered into a written one-third contingency fee contract with a personal injury claimant, incorporating the "no settlement without consent" stipulation of R.S. 37:218.1 After being discharged by the client, relator recorded his contract with the clerk of court in the parish in which the tort suit he had filed was pending...
